Ontogeny of Digestive System of Egyptian Sole (Solea vulgaris): Morphological and Histochemical studies of Larvae and Juvenile Alaa

The aim of the present work is clarifying the ontogeny of the Egyptian Sole digestive system during its larval stage (0DAH, day after hatching) until it become a juvenile (40DAH). The main changes in the morphological digestive tract was detected during its early life at 2DAH (both the mouth and anus are opened). Another day after, the digestive tract of S. vulgaris became longer. After metamorphosis (19-22DAH), the stomach is sac-shaped and limited in its concave side by the liver, occupying the wider part of the cavity. The larvae and juveniles of S. vulgaris have a small stomach, a relatively long intestine. Histochemicaly, a few acidophilic goblet cells appeared scattered between the epithelial cells of the both buccopharynx and esophagus regions. The incipient stomach is distinguished at 3DAH and the mucousa is composed of sulphated mucousubstances. After metamorphosis, an increase in the number of the goblet cells in the esophagus epithelium mucosa is detected. The mucus probably plays an important role in lubrication. Incipient stomach is differentiated into two regions the cardiac and pyloric stomach. The brush border of the intestinal epithelium exhibited acidic mucousubstances activities. Sulphated mucousubstances is mainly localized in the intestinal epithelium. Finally, the digestive system of S. vulgaris is differentiated into 5 portions, buccopharyngeal cavity, and extends through the body as esophagus, cardiac and pyloric stomach and intestine. After 30DAH, the digestive tract shows the same histological organization as in the adult one.
